SEC’s Regulatory Framework for Public Debt Offerings

The SEC’s regulations are primarily focused on protecting investors from fraud and manipulation. Key elements of this framework include detailed disclosure requirements, ensuring investors have access to comprehensive information about the debt instrument, including its underlying assets, risks, and potential returns. The framework also mandates registration of the offering with the SEC, enabling the agency to monitor the process and verify compliance with the established standards.

Collateralization Mechanism

The collateralization mechanism in this fund is critical. It establishes a direct link between the value of the Bitcoin held and the amount of debt issued. A key component will be a clearly defined ratio – the amount of Bitcoin held in reserve relative to the debt issued. This ratio is essential for risk management. Maintaining a sufficient ratio ensures that the fund has enough Bitcoin to cover potential debt repayment obligations.

Security Protocols and Risk Mitigation

The fund will need robust security protocols to protect the Bitcoin collateral. This includes employing multiple layers of security, such as multi-signature wallets and secure cold storage solutions. Implementing insurance mechanisms for unforeseen circumstances, such as a significant Bitcoin price drop, is another key risk mitigation strategy. Insurance policies could be designed to compensate investors if the Bitcoin value falls below a certain threshold.

Diversification strategies, though less directly applicable to Bitcoin as a singular asset, could be considered within the fund’s investment strategy. Implementing rigorous due diligence and ongoing monitoring of the Bitcoin market is essential for managing potential risks.

Structure of Bitcoin Collateralization Process

The process for collateralizing the debt with Bitcoin will need a clear and transparent structure. This will likely involve a series of steps: (1) verification of the Bitcoin’s ownership, (2) securing the Bitcoin in a cold storage wallet, (3) establishing a ratio between the Bitcoin held and the debt issued, (4) implementing security protocols to safeguard the Bitcoin, and (5) ongoing monitoring of the Bitcoin market.

A well-defined and documented process ensures accountability and transparency. A detailed legal agreement between the fund and the investors will Artikel the specific conditions and responsibilities of each party.

Security Measures and Protocols

Robust security protocols are essential to protect the Bitcoin collateral and the fund’s overall stability. Multi-signature wallets, for instance, can be used to authorize transactions, requiring multiple parties to approve any action. Cold storage solutions, storing a portion of the Bitcoin offline, further enhance security against cyberattacks. Regular security audits and penetration testing will be crucial for identifying and mitigating vulnerabilities.

Insurance mechanisms, similar to those used in traditional finance, can provide a layer of protection against unforeseen risks.

Table of Potential Challenges and Mitigating Strategies

Challenge Mitigating Strategy
Bitcoin price volatility Diversification of Bitcoin holdings, use of hedging strategies (e.g., futures contracts), and careful risk assessment of investment portfolios.
Regulatory uncertainty Proactive engagement with regulatory bodies, compliance with evolving regulations, and legal counsel specializing in cryptocurrency law.
Cybersecurity risks Robust security protocols (e.g., multi-factor authentication, encryption), insurance against cyberattacks, and continuous security assessments.
Counterparty risk Thorough due diligence on potential partners, diversification of trading partners, and robust contractual agreements.
Market risk Diversification of investment strategies, stress testing under various market scenarios, and contingency planning for unforeseen events.
